Rooms in small hotels, which tend to position themselves as Eco-friendly alternatives to larger hotels, generally register lower electricity usage than similar rooms in larger hotels. It is also true that heating requires a lot of electricity. Therefore, people should not book rooms in small hotels when the weather gets very cold. Any of the following statements, if true, provides some support for the argument EXCEPT:
(A) Centralized heating systems used only in larger hotels help to bring down the cost of heating an individual room in such hotels. (B) Small hotels use the same extremely energy efficient lighting technology used in larger hotels. (C) People who stay in small hotels typically spend significantly less time in their rooms than those who stay in larger hotels. (D) When the weather is cold, there is less demand for hotel rooms and therefore larger hotels have excess capacity. (E) People who book rooms in hotels they consider Eco-friendly are not any more likely than other people to try to save electricity by not using any available heating.

I got the official answer: </bold> Official Explanation </bold>
The argument states that people should not book rooms in small hotels during cold weather because such hotels might not provide heating. The support for the heating portion comes from a comparison of electricity usage in similar rooms in small and larger hotels.
A - If larger hotels use less electricity to heat their rooms, and the difference in electricity usage still exists, then it is more likely that small hotels do not provide heating. This option would have been possible if it had asserted that small hotels use more efficient heating, because that could have been a possible explanation for the difference in electricity usage.
B - If the same lighting technology is used by both types of hotels, it is more likely that the difference in electricity usage is attributable to the presence (or absence) of heating.
C - Correct. If people spend less time in their rooms (in small hotels), it is possible that the reason for the lower electricity usage in small hotels is not the lack of heating.
D - If rooms are not available in larger hotels, that could weaken the conclusion that people should not book rooms in small hotels. By providing us the opposite, this option strengthens the conclusion.
E - Similarly, if people who use small hotels are not more likely to try to save electricity, it is more likely that the difference in electricity usage is attributable to the presence (or absence) of heating.
